It depends on Dad's phone. AirTag 4-pack ($99) is best for iPhone households and uses Apple's Find My network. Samsung Galaxy SmartTag2 ($19) is best for Galaxy users with SmartThings. Tile Pro 2-pack is best for mixed iOS/Android households or anyone outside both ecosystems.
